5-12
— 5. Bar code and enlarged character function —
●
NSC, manufacturer’s codes (M1 M2 M3 M4 M5), and
product item codes (X1 X2 X3 X4 X5) are input data.
1.
NSC must be 0 or 1.
2.
When the manufacturer’s code data is input,
the rule is determined and zero checking of the
product item codes is performed.
NZ: Non-zero
✽
: 0 to 9
UCP-A Type
3.
The following table shows print data if the rule
shown above is met.
UCP-E Type
• Modulus 10
a. The data at the odd-numbered position counted from the right are
weighed as 3. The sum of the data character values is determined..
(The sum is determined without weighing for Postnet.)
b. The remainder after dividing the value determined in step a by 10 is
determined.
c. The check character is the character value determind by subtracting
the remainder in step b from 10.
UPC-E conversion rule
M1 M2 M3 M4 M5 X1 X2 X3 X4 X5
Rule 1
✽✽✽✽
NZ 00005 ~ 9
Rule 2
✽✽✽
NZ 00000
✽
Rule 3
✽✽
3 ~ 9 00000
✽✽
Rule 4
✽✽
0 ~ 2 0000
✽✽✽
Rule 1 M1 M2 M3 M4 M5 X5 (5 ~ 9)
Rule 2 M1 M2 M3 M4 X5 '4'
Rule 3 M1 M2 M3 X4 X5 '3'
Rule 4 M1 M2 X3 X4 X5 M3 (0 ~ 2)
Calculating the check character
●
Bar code function